Delhi stops registering new diesel cars till January 6

New Delhi: The Delhi government on Saturday said that it will not register any new diesel vehicle till January 6 following a National Green Tribunal (NGT) order.

"As per the direction of the NGT, diesel car registration has been closed till January 6, 2016," Delhi Home Minister Satyendra Jain said.

On Friday, the NGT said that no new diesel cars will be registered in the national capital till January 6.

The order came in the wake of rising pollution in Delhi.

A diesel engine causes more pollution than a petrol-run engine.
